Describe how you could use your height and a yardstick to determine the unknown height of a flagpole.

You measure your height and the height of your shadow the you measure the height of the poles shadow and you then have the equation
y(your height)/s(your shadows height)=x(flagpoles height)/z(flagpoles shadow)
then to find the answer you just multiply the z by y/s
